Low Carb Option
Because I know low carb recipes and keto recipes are so important to many people right now trying to eat better in the new year, I wanted to share that this recipe is easily changed up to make it low carb friendly. Just substitute Almond Flour for the flour in the recipe below. Every other ingredient is low carb friendly. The final dish is perfect served over some Cauliflower Rice or cauliflower mashed potatoes with some veggies!
How to Make
This recipe does call for browning the beef tips in a skillet first. I know a lot of people don’t like dirtying a skillet for a crockpot meal, and I totally get it. The point of browning the beef first is for a better texture in the finished dish. You are free to skip that step if you would like.
Once the beef tips are browned toss them into a 5 quart or larger crockpot and in the remaining ingredients and cook on low for 6 – 8 hours. That is it!
Serve these Crockpot Beef Tips & Gravy over rice, mashed potatoes, or just some noodles.
Tips
- When the dish is finished slow cooking, you can add some cornstarch or other thickener to the crockpot to thicken your gravy. Just remove the lid and turn the crockpot up to high stirring occasionally until thickened.
- Gluten Free – To make this gluten free just substitute gluten free flour and double check your other ingredients to make sure they are gluten free as well.
- Can I cook on high? This recipe is written to cook on low for 6-8 hours because it really helps to tenderize the meat. If you choose you could cook this on high for 3-4 hours, however, your beef tips may come out a bit tougher.
Crockpot Beef Tips & Gravy Recipe
Equipment
Ingredients
- 2 to 3 pounds beef tips or stew meat
- 2 tablespoons all purpose flour or gluten free flour
- 3 tablespoons butter or dairy free alternative
- 1 onion diced
- 8 oz baby bella mushrooms sliced
- 1 ½ te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 ½ teaspoon dry mustard
- 1 ½ teaspoon paprika
- 1 teaspoon ground thyme
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 bay leaf
- 1 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
- 2 cups beef broth
- ½ cup pepperoncini peppers drained (if desired for extra spice)
Instructions
- In a large plastic bag, place the beef tips and flour. Close the bag and shake to coat the meat.
- In a heavy skillet, melt butter. In batches, brown the meat on all sides. As the meat is seared, transfer to the slow cooker.
- Add about 1 cup of the beef broth to the skillet and scrape the bottom with a wooden spoon to deglaze the pan. Pour the broth over the meat in the slow cooker.
- Add all remaining ingredients to the slow cooker.
- Cover and cook on low for 6 to 8 hours.
- If a gravy is desired, remove about 1 cup of the liquid from the slow cooker. Mix together with 1 heaping tablespoon cornstarch and return to slow cooker, stirring to combine. Cook an additional 30 minutes, stirring occasionally, or until thickened.
- Remove pepperoncini peppers (if used) prior to serving. Serve over rice, mashed potatoes/cauliflower, buttered noodles, or alone.
